Precision and Strategy: The Chess Match of Turn-Based Combat
Turn-based combat is defined by discrete turns, action points (a limited pool of actions per round), and often grid-based positioning. In short: you act, they act, everyone lives with the consequences. The focus is squarely on strategic decision-making rather than reflex speed. If real-time combat is a boxing match, this is chess with swords (and occasionally fireballs).
Core Strengths
- Deep Strategic Depth: Every move compounds over multiple turns. Positioning a tank unit one tile forward can protect a healer three turns later. Games like XCOM demonstrate how a single miscalculated flank can spiral into catastrophe.
- High Clarity: The pause between actions creates clean cause-and-effect. You see exactly why a unit fell.
- Accessibility: Without demanding fast twitch reactions, players of varying skill levels can compete purely on planning.

Inherent Weaknesses
- Pacing Issues: Slow encounters can invite analysis paralysis—overthinking every tile.
- Lower Immersion: The stop-start rhythm can disrupt battlefield intensity.

Reflex and Rhythm: The Flow of Real-Time Action
The first time I survived a late-game boss with a sliver of health, my hands were shaking. I hadn’t memorized a pattern—I reacted. I dodged on instinct, blocked at the last possible frame, and countered before the animation even fully registered. That’s the heart of real-time combat: reflex as language.
At its core, this archetype demands constant input. Combat unfolds continuously, meaning success hinges on timing windows (brief moments when an action is most effective), spatial awareness, and mechanical skill—the player’s physical ability to execute precise commands.
Over time, I’ve come to value three defining strengths:
- High Immersion & Visceral Feedback – Every hit sparks a response. Screens shake, controllers vibrate, enemies stagger (and so do you). It feels immediate and physical.
- Rewards Mechanical Skill – Practice translates directly into performance. Tight dodge timing or animation-cancel mastery raises the skill ceiling dramatically.
- Dynamic Pacing – Encounters flow unpredictably, keeping engagement high and adrenaline higher.
However, it’s not flawless. In crowded encounters, particle effects and enemy telegraphs can blur together, creating visual chaos. And for newcomers, the execution barrier is real. Not everyone wants their gaming session to feel like ranked finals.

Cooldowns and Rotations: The MMO & Hybrid Model

At its core, this archetype blends real-time action with ability-based constraints like cooldowns and a global cooldown (GCD). A cooldown is the mandatory wait time before you can reuse an ability. The global cooldown (GCD) is a short universal timer that pauses most abilities after you activate one. Together, they create a combat rhythm where mastery comes from managing rotations—your optimized sequence of abilities—and resources like mana, stamina, or energy.
So what’s in it for you?
First, you gain a system that rewards planning as much as reflexes. Instead of button-mashing, success comes from:
- Building an efficient rotation
- Timing burst windows
- Aligning cooldowns with team mechanics
As a result, combat feels structured rather than chaotic. In large-scale raids—think World of Warcraft boss encounters—defined roles like tank, healer, and DPS thrive because everyone operates within the same timed framework. That scalability makes coordination clearer and improvement measurable (your damage logs don’t lie).
Additionally, the structured depth lowers the stress ceiling compared to pure action systems. You’re not reacting to every frame; you’re executing a plan. For players who enjoy optimization, this is immensely satisfying.

A Universal Framework for Combat Analysis
When evaluating combat, clarity comes first. Pillar 1: Clarity & Feedback asks whether players can read danger and opportunity instantly. Compare a boss fight with telegraphed attacks (clear red zones, distinct audio cues) versus one with muddy animations. A vs B: one feels fair; the other feels random. Strong feedback turns failure into learning (not frustration).
Next, Player Agency. Do choices outweigh raw stats? In skill-driven systems, timing and positioning trump level gaps. In contrast, number-heavy systems reward grinding over mastery.
Then there’s Depth vs. Complexity. Easy to learn, hard to master beats convoluted menus every time (think chess, not tax forms).
Pacing & Flow ties it together—tension, release, repeat.
